This past weekend, the March for Our Lives rallies saw an immense turnout across the country, advocating for comprehensive gun reform. While many images showcased the massive crowds in major cities, it’s the heartfelt photos from small-town gatherings that truly resonate.
From Laramie, Wyoming to Ashland, Ohio, community members took to the streets, voicing their opinions even when it wasn’t the most popular choice. Following the rallies, culture writer Mia Rodriguez reached out on Twitter for pictures of lesser-known marches. “Did you attend a rally that didn’t receive much media coverage?” she inquired. “I’d love to see your photos or hear your stories.”
The response was overwhelming. Images poured in, ranging from solitary demonstrations to lively gatherings of up to 2,000 participants. Special recognition goes to the residents of Idaho, who braved snowy and rainy conditions to march, as well as the folks in Brunswick, Maine, who tackled four inches of snow. In Great Falls, New Jersey, around 100 individuals showed up for a rally that had only been organized earlier that week.
In several towns, local high school students took the stage as featured speakers, which is incredibly inspiring. Perhaps most uplifting was the turnout in traditionally conservative areas. Wyoming, known for its high gun ownership, and Potsdam, New York, where confederate flags are prevalent, saw remarkable participation. Lewiston, Idaho, recorded a whopping 30,000 attendees, despite the community’s resistance to protests and a culture of hunting.
Can you feel that spark of hope? Teenagers and adults alike rallied in New Orleans, a city that deserves more recognition for its activism. Let’s not forget to applaud one young woman who held a solo rally while her classmates snapped prom photos.
Here’s to the hope generated by these marches and gratitude to all who participated.
